首页
/ AI视觉增强引擎:实时人脸交换技术的探索与实践指南

AI视觉增强引擎:实时人脸交换技术的探索与实践指南

2026-04-28 09:44:54作者:冯爽妲Honey

在数字创作与实时交互的浪潮中,AI视觉增强引擎正以前所未有的方式重塑我们与视觉内容的互动关系。这款技术不仅实现了毫秒级的人脸特征捕捉与替换,更通过低延迟渲染算法构建了从像素到情感表达的完整映射通道。本文将从技术原理、应用场景、实操指南到伦理规范四个维度,全面探索这项革命性技术的内在机制与创意可能性。

技术解析:实时渲染流水线的工作原理

低延迟人脸驱动技术

AI视觉增强引擎的核心魅力在于其近乎实时的处理能力。当我们深入观察其内部工作流程时,会发现这是一个精密协同的多模块系统:

  1. 视频流捕获:系统首先通过摄像头或视频文件获取原始图像数据,帧率通常保持在30-60fps以确保流畅性
  2. 人脸检测与特征点提取:采用MTCNN(多任务卷积神经网络)快速定位图像中的人脸区域,并提取68个关键特征点,这些点如同人脸的"骨骼",定义了眼睛、鼻子、嘴巴等关键器官的位置
  3. 特征向量生成:将提取的特征点转换为高维向量,这个过程就像把人脸"翻译"成机器能理解的数字语言
  4. 目标人脸匹配:系统在预加载的人脸库中寻找最匹配的目标特征,通过特征向量的相似度计算实现精准匹配
  5. 人脸融合与渲染:使用生成对抗网络(GAN)将源人脸特征与目标图像进行融合,同时进行光线一致性调整,确保替换后的人脸与周围环境自然融合

AI视觉增强引擎实时处理流程图

这一过程中,系统需要在每帧处理中完成数十万次计算,却能保持100ms以内的延迟,这得益于优化的深度学习模型与硬件加速技术的结合。就像一位技艺精湛的数字化妆师,在瞬间完成面部特征的解构、重组与美化。

跨平台实时渲染方案

为了实现广泛的设备兼容性,AI视觉增强引擎采用了模块化的渲染架构:

  • 硬件抽象层:通过OpenVINO、CUDA、DirectML等接口适配不同厂商的硬件加速能力
  • 渲染优化策略:根据设备性能动态调整渲染精度,在低端设备上采用特征点简化算法,在高性能GPU上启用光线追踪等高级特性
  • 资源调度系统:智能分配CPU与GPU资源,确保人脸处理与视频输出的无缝协同

AI视觉增强引擎性能监控界面

上图展示了系统在普通PC上的实时性能表现,CPU与GPU资源利用率保持在平衡状态,确保视频流的流畅输出。这种自适应的渲染策略,使得技术能够跨越从嵌入式设备到专业工作站的广泛硬件谱系。

场景应用:从创意表达到实用工具

AI视觉增强技术的应用边界正随着算法迭代不断扩展,从娱乐创作到专业生产,其创新潜力令人兴奋。

实时内容创作新范式

直播行业正在经历一场视觉革命。主播们不再受限于自身形象,可以实时切换不同角色,为观众带来沉浸式的互动体验。想象一下,在游戏直播中,主播的面部表情可以实时映射到游戏角色上,创造出前所未有的代入感。

直播场景实时人脸替换效果

视频创作者则获得了更灵活的后期制作工具。传统需要数小时的人脸替换工作,现在可以实时完成,大大降低了内容生产的技术门槛。独立创作者也能轻松制作出专业级的视觉效果,释放创意潜能。

影视制作的技术革新

在影视行业,AI视觉增强技术正在改变传统的拍摄流程。导演可以在拍摄现场实时预览不同演员的面部替换效果,极大提高了选角和场景设计的效率。特效团队则能够将更多精力投入到创意设计而非技术实现上。

电影角色实时替换演示

上图展示了如何将任意人脸实时替换到电影场景中,这种技术不仅节省了后期制作成本,更为影视创作提供了全新的叙事可能性。演员可以在同一部作品中饰演多个角色,或者在拍摄后根据需要调整角色形象。

创意挑战:拓展技术边界

作为探索者,我们邀请你尝试以下创意项目,拓展AI视觉增强技术的应用边界:

  1. 虚拟数字人直播:创建一个能够实时响应用户互动的虚拟主播,结合语音合成与表情捕捉技术
  2. 历史人物复活计划:通过历史照片重建人物面部特征,结合AI驱动技术让历史人物"开口说话"
  3. 跨次元互动体验:开发AR应用,让虚拟角色与现实环境中的人物进行实时面部互动

这些项目不仅考验技术应用能力,更能激发我们对数字身份与现实边界的思考。

实操指南:从环境配置到故障排查

环境检测:了解你的硬件潜能

在开始探索AI视觉增强引擎前,我们首先需要了解自己的硬件能力:

  1. CPU检测:确保处理器支持AVX2指令集,这是高效运行AI模型的基础
  2. GPU评估:检查显卡是否支持CUDA(NVIDIA)或OpenCL(AMD/Intel)加速
  3. 内存检查:建议至少8GB内存,16GB以上可获得更流畅的体验
  4. 摄像头性能:测试摄像头分辨率与帧率,720p/30fps是基本要求

这些信息可以通过系统信息工具或第三方硬件检测软件获取。了解硬件限制有助于我们合理设置软件参数,获得最佳体验。

智能配置:简化的安装流程

AI视觉增强引擎提供了智能化的配置向导,即使是技术新手也能轻松完成安装:

  1. 获取项目代码

    git clone https://gitcode.com/GitHub_Trending/de/Deep-Live-Cam
    cd Deep-Live-Cam
    
  2. 环境准备: 系统会自动检测Python版本,建议使用3.10或更高版本。项目提供了一键式环境配置脚本:

    # 创建虚拟环境
    python -m venv venv
    # 激活虚拟环境
    source venv/bin/activate  # Linux/Mac
    # 或
    venv\Scripts\activate  # Windows
    # 安装依赖
    pip install -r requirements.txt
    
  3. 模型配置: 首次运行时,系统会自动检测models目录下的模型文件,并引导用户下载缺失的关键模型(如GFPGANv1.4和inswapper_128_fp16.onnx)。

  4. 启动应用

    python run.py
    

AI视觉增强引擎配置向导界面

配置向导会根据你的硬件配置推荐最佳参数设置,包括模型精度、渲染分辨率和加速方式等。

故障排查:常见问题解决策略

即使是最完善的系统也可能遇到问题,以下是一些常见故障的解决方法:

  1. 性能卡顿

    • 降低渲染分辨率
    • 关闭不必要的增强功能
    • 更新显卡驱动
    • 尝试不同的硬件加速后端
  2. 人脸检测失败

    • 确保光线充足
    • 调整摄像头角度,正面朝向面部
    • 检查是否有遮挡物
    • 尝试重新校准面部特征点
  3. 模型加载错误

    • 验证模型文件完整性
    • 检查文件权限
    • 确保模型路径正确
  4. 兼容性问题

    • 检查操作系统版本
    • 更新依赖库到最新版本
    • 尝试以兼容模式运行

项目提供了详细的故障排查日志,可在运行目录下的logs文件夹中找到。如果遇到复杂问题,社区论坛和GitHub Issues是获取帮助的好地方。

伦理规范:技术发展的责任与边界

随着AI视觉增强技术的普及,我们必须正视其带来的伦理挑战,建立健康的技术应用生态。

数字身份认证的行业标准

为防止技术被滥用,行业正在形成一系列数字身份认证标准:

  1. 内容水印技术:所有AI生成或修改的视觉内容应包含不可见的数字水印,标明内容经过处理
  2. 来源追踪系统:建立内容来源的区块链记录,确保可追溯性
  3. 身份验证协议:在关键应用场景(如视频会议)中实施多因素身份验证

这些标准的建立需要技术开发者、内容创作者和监管机构的共同努力。作为技术使用者,我们有责任遵守这些规范,维护数字内容的真实性和可信度。

数字内容溯源技术

项目的docs/compliance/verification.md模块详细介绍了内容溯源技术的实现方式。该技术通过数字签名和元数据嵌入,使观众能够验证视频内容的真实性。这种技术就像数字世界的"护照",为每段内容提供身份认证。

负责任的技术使用原则

在使用AI视觉增强技术时,我们应遵循以下原则:

  1. 知情同意:确保所有被替换人脸的所有者明确知情并同意
  2. 明确标识:在公开发布的内容中明确标识经过AI处理的部分
  3. 避免误导:不使用技术制造虚假信息或误导性内容
  4. 尊重隐私:保护个人面部特征数据,不随意收集或分享

技术本身是中性的,其影响取决于我们如何使用它。通过负责任的实践,我们可以充分发挥AI视觉增强技术的创意潜力,同时避免其可能带来的负面影响。

AI视觉增强引擎代表了计算机视觉领域的最新进展,它不仅是一项技术创新,更是一种新的创意表达方式。通过理解其工作原理,探索其应用场景,掌握其实操技巧,并坚守伦理边界,我们能够成为这项技术的负责任探索者和创新者。在技术与人文的交汇点上,我们正站在数字视觉表达的新时代门槛上。

登录后查看全文
热门项目推荐
相关项目推荐